Types of Liquid Lipsticks

The liquid lipstick market offers a diverse range of formulas, each catering to specific preferences and needs. Here are the most common types:

liquid lipstick

  • Matte Liquid Lipsticks: Characterized by their velvety-matte finish, these lipsticks provide intense pigmentation and exceptional longevity. They are perfect for creating bold, statement-making looks.

  • Cream Finish Liquid Lipsticks: Infused with emollients, these lipsticks offer a satiny, subtly glossy finish while maintaining their staying power. They are ideal for those seeking a compromise between matte and glossy textures.

  • Liquid Lip Stains: Known for their lightweight and airy texture, liquid lip stains absorb into the lips, leaving behind a sheer, buildable wash of color. They are a great option for achieving a natural-looking tint.

Choosing the Perfect Shade

Selecting the perfect shade of liquid lipstick is crucial for creating a flattering and cohesive makeup look. Here are a few tips:

  • Consider Your Skin Tone: Analyze your skin's undertones (warm, cool, or neutral) and choose shades that complement them. For warm undertones, opt for warm hues like corals and oranges. For cool undertones, consider shades with blue or pink undertones.

  • Determine the Occasion: The event or occasion you're attending can influence your shade selection. For formal events, bold reds or plum shades may be more appropriate, while sheer pinks or nudes are suitable for casual settings.

  • Experiment with Colors: Don't be afraid to experiment with various colors until you find the perfect match. Test different shades on your hand or lips before committing to a full-size product.

Application Techniques

Mastering the art of liquid lipstick application is essential for achieving a flawless and long-lasting finish. Follow these steps:

  1. Prepare Your Lips: Exfoliate your lips gently to remove any dead skin cells and create a smooth canvas. Apply a lip balm or primer to hydrate and protect your lips.

  2. Outline Your Lips: Use a lip liner to define the shape and prevent the lipstick from bleeding. Choose a liner that matches or complements your lipstick shade.

  3. Apply the Liquid Lipstick: Apply a thin, even layer of liquid lipstick using a precision brush or applicator. Start from the center of your lips and work your way outwards.

  4. Blot and Reapply: If desired, you can blot your lips gently with a tissue to remove any excess product and create a more matte finish. Reapply a thin layer if necessary for added intensity.

Care and Maintenance

To ensure your liquid lipstick remains vibrant and long-lasting, proper care and maintenance are essential:

  • Remove Thoroughly: Use an oil-based makeup remover to gently dissolve and remove the liquid lipstick without damaging your lips.

  • Moisturize Regularly: Apply lip balm or a hydrating lip mask regularly to keep your lips soft and prevent dryness.

  • Store Properly: Store your liquid lipstick in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ight to prolong its shelf life.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Steering clear of common pitfalls is essential for achieving the best results with liquid lipsticks. Avoid these mistakes:

  • Applying Too Much Product: Over-applying liquid lipstick can lead to a thick, cakey finish. Apply thin layers and build gradually.

  • Neglecting Lip Prep: Dry or chapped lips can compromise the application and longevity of liquid lipstick. Always prepare your lips properly beforehand.

  • Choosing the Wrong Shade: Selecting a shade that clashes with your skin tone or personal style can ruin the overall look. Experiment with colors and find the perfect match.

Frequently Asked Questions

  1. How long do liquid lipsticks last?

Liquid lipsticks typically last from 4 to 12 hours, depending on the formula and individual factors.

  1. Are liquid lipsticks waterproof?

Most liquid lipsticks are water-resistant but not entirely waterproof. They can withstand light exposure to water or rain, but prolonged contact may cause fading.

  1. Can I layer different shades of liquid lipstick?

Yes, you can layer different shades of liquid lipstick to create custom colors or achieve a gradient effect. Apply the lighter shade first and let it dry completely before applying the darker shade.

  1. How do I remove liquid lipstick?

Use an oil-based makeup remover to effectively dissolve and remove liquid lipstick. Apply the remover to a cotton pad and gently wipe it over your lips.

  1. Can I apply liquid lipstick to dry lips?

Applying liquid lipstick to dry lips can accentuate dryness and make the formula more difficult to blend. It's recommended to exfoliate and moisturize your lips thoroughly before applying liquid lipstick.

  1. Are liquid lipsticks safe to use?

Reputable brands of liquid lipsticks are generally safe to use. However, it's important to read the ingredient list and avoid products with known allergens or ingredients that may irritate your lips.
